## About The Pull Request
Using these search regexes:

Ending in 0:
`addtimer\((.*),\s?(\d{1,3})0\b\)`
replacement:
`addtimer($1, $2 SECONDS)`

Two digit ending in odd:
`addtimer\((.*), (\d)([1-9])\)$`
replacement:
`addtimer($1, $2.$3 SECONDS)`

Single digit ending odd:
`addtimer\((.*), ([1-9])\)$`
replacement:
`addtimer($1, 0.$2 SECONDS)`

## Why It's Good For The Game
Code readability

/obj/item/assembly/control
name = "blast door controller"
desc = "A small electronic device able to control a blast door remotely."
icon_state = "control"
attachable = TRUE
/// The ID of the blast door electronics to match to the ID of the blast door being used.
var/id = null
/// Cooldown of the door's controller. Updates when pressed (activate())
var/cooldown = FALSE
var/sync_doors = TRUE
/obj/item/assembly/control/examine(mob/user)
. = ..()
if(id)
. += span_notice("Its channel ID is '[id]'.")
/obj/item/assembly/control/multitool_act(mob/living/user)
var/change_id = tgui_input_number(user, "Set the door controllers ID", "Door ID", id, 100)
if(!change_id || QDELETED(user) || QDELETED(src) || !usr.can_perform_action(src, FORBID_TELEKINESIS_REACH))
return
id = change_id
balloon_alert(user, "id changed")
to_chat(user, span_notice("You change the ID to [id]."))
/obj/item/assembly/control/activate()
var/openclose
if(cooldown)
return
cooldown = TRUE
for(var/obj/machinery/door/poddoor/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/door/poddoor))
if(M.id == src.id)
if(openclose == null || !sync_doors)
openclose = M.density
INVOKE_ASYNC(M, openclose ? TYPE_PROC_REF(/obj/machinery/door/poddoor, open) : TYPE_PROC_REF(/obj/machinery/door/poddoor, close))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 1 SECONDS)
/obj/item/assembly/control/curtain
name = "curtain controller"
desc = "A small electronic device able to control a mechanical curtain remotely."
/obj/item/assembly/control/curtain/examine(mob/user)
. = ..()
if(id)
. += span_notice("Its channel ID is '[id]'.")
/obj/item/assembly/control/curtain/activate()
var/openclose
if(cooldown)
return
cooldown = TRUE
for(var/obj/structure/curtain/cloth/fancy/mechanical/M in GLOB.curtains)
if(M.id == src.id)
if(openclose == null || !sync_doors)
openclose = M.density
INVOKE_ASYNC(M, openclose ? TYPE_PROC_REF(/obj/structure/curtain/cloth/fancy/mechanical, open) : TYPE_PROC_REF(/obj/structure/curtain/cloth/fancy/mechanical, close))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 0.5 SECONDS)
/obj/item/assembly/control/airlock
name = "airlock controller"
desc = "A small electronic device able to control an airlock remotely."
id = "badmin" // Set it to null for MEGAFUN.
var/specialfunctions = OPEN
/*
Bitflag, 1= open (OPEN)
2= idscan (IDSCAN)
4= bolts (BOLTS)
8= shock (SHOCK)
16= door safties (SAFE)
*/
/obj/item/assembly/control/airlock/activate()
if(cooldown)
return
cooldown = TRUE
var/doors_need_closing = FALSE
var/list/obj/machinery/door/airlock/open_or_close = list()
for(var/obj/machinery/door/airlock/D as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/door/airlock))
if(D.id_tag == src.id)
if(specialfunctions & OPEN)
open_or_close += D
if(!D.density)
doors_need_closing = TRUE
if(specialfunctions & IDSCAN)
D.aiDisabledIdScanner = !D.aiDisabledIdScanner
if(specialfunctions & BOLTS)
if(!D.wires.is_cut(WIRE_BOLTS) && D.hasPower())
if(D.locked)
D.unlock()
else
D.lock()
D.update_appearance()
if(specialfunctions & SHOCK)
if(D.secondsElectrified)
D.set_electrified(MACHINE_ELECTRIFIED_PERMANENT, usr)
else
D.set_electrified(MACHINE_NOT_ELECTRIFIED, usr)
if(specialfunctions & SAFE)
D.safe = !D.safe
for(var/D in open_or_close)
INVOKE_ASYNC(D, doors_need_closing ? TYPE_PROC_REF(/obj/machinery/door/airlock, close) : TYPE_PROC_REF(/obj/machinery/door/airlock, open))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 1 SECONDS)
/obj/item/assembly/control/massdriver
name = "mass driver controller"
desc = "A small electronic device able to control a mass driver."
/obj/item/assembly/control/massdriver/activate()
if(cooldown)
return
cooldown = TRUE
for(var/obj/machinery/door/poddoor/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/door/poddoor))
if (M.id == src.id)
INVOKE_ASYNC(M, TYPE_PROC_REF(/obj/machinery/door/poddoor, open))
addtimer(CALLBACK(src, PROC_REF(activate_stage2)), 1 SECONDS)
/obj/item/assembly/control/massdriver/proc/activate_stage2()
for(var/obj/machinery/mass_driver/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/mass_driver))
if(M.id == src.id)
M.drive()
addtimer(CALLBACK(src, PROC_REF(activate_stage3)), 6 SECONDS)
/obj/item/assembly/control/massdriver/proc/activate_stage3()
for(var/obj/machinery/door/poddoor/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/door/poddoor))
if (M.id == src.id)
INVOKE_ASYNC(M, TYPE_PROC_REF(/obj/machinery/door/poddoor, close))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 1 SECONDS)
/obj/item/assembly/control/igniter
name = "ignition controller"
desc = "A remote controller for a mounted igniter."
/obj/item/assembly/control/igniter/activate()
if(cooldown)
return
cooldown = TRUE
for(var/obj/machinery/sparker/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/sparker))
if (M.id == src.id)
INVOKE_ASYNC(M, TYPE_PROC_REF(/obj/machinery/sparker, ignite))
for(var/obj/machinery/igniter/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/igniter))
if(M.id == src.id)
INVOKE_ASYNC(M, TYPE_PROC_REF(/obj/machinery/igniter, toggle))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 3 SECONDS)
/obj/item/assembly/control/flasher
name = "flasher controller"
desc = "A remote controller for a mounted flasher."
/obj/item/assembly/control/flasher/activate()
if(cooldown)
return
cooldown = TRUE
for(var/obj/machinery/flasher/M as anything in SSmachines.get_machines_by_type_and_subtypes(/obj/machinery/flasher))
if(M.id == src.id)
INVOKE_ASYNC(M, TYPE_PROC_REF(/obj/machinery/flasher, flash))
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 5 SECONDS)
/obj/item/assembly/control/crematorium
name = "crematorium controller"
desc = "An evil-looking remote controller for a crematorium."
/obj/item/assembly/control/crematorium/activate()
if(cooldown)
return
cooldown = TRUE
for (var/obj/structure/bodycontainer/crematorium/C in GLOB.crematoriums)
if (C.id == id)
C.cremate(usr)
addtimer(VARSET_CALLBACK(src, cooldown, FALSE), 5 SECONDS)
